Tigers win two more in Kentucky

Box Score 1 | Box Score 2 Louisville, KY – The Grace Tigers continued their undefeated 2017 calendar year with two road wins over NCCAA II competition this past weekend.  Friday they defeated Simmons College 74-60, and they followed up with an 85-70 win over Boyce College.

Grace shot the lights out in a 47-point victory over the Simmons College Falcons in their first match-up at home, but they knew the Falcons were a good team that could not be overlooked.  This game would be closer throughout, but the Tigers would build a 20-point lead in the second half that was never in jeopardy, although they allowed four straight threes to end the game from the Falcons.

Freshman Brandon Winchester-Jones led the Tigers with 13 points.  Senior Jared Bradford was the only other Tiger in double figures with 12, while junior Bernard Smith pitched in 9 and pulled down 11 rebounds.

"Simmons shot the ball very well on their home court," commented Head Coach Gary Bailey.  "I was proud of our guys and their defensive effort, with the late threes being our only blemish."

Bailey mentioned that the Tigers would have to shoot better against a quality Boyce team the next day, and the Tigers did just that, knocking down 52% of their shots.  In similar fashion to the win over Simmons, Grace would pull away in the second half for the double-digit victory.

Sophomore Austin Jackson led the way with 23 points on an efficient 10-14 shooting.  Bradford and Winchester-Jones had 17 and 12, respectively.

The two wins make 12 straight for the Tigers, currently sitting at 19-9 on the season.  Grace returns to the hardcourt this Tuesday in Berrien Springs, MI, taking on an Andrews University team that they defeated on a last second shot at the Aldrich Athletic Center earlier this season.
